Job Description

Elite Sourcing LLC is partnering with a prestigious law firm that specializes in employment law. Our client is seeking a highly skilled and motivated Employment Associate to join their team. As an Employment Associate, you will have the opportunity to work on a wide range of employment law matters, including discrimination claims, workplace investigations, and wage and hour disputes. This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ced attorney looking to further their career in the field of employment law.

In this role, you will be responsible for providing legal advice and guidance to clients, conducting legal research, drafting legal documents, and representing clients in negotiations and courtroom proceedings. The ideal candidate is someone who is detail-oriented, has strong analytical and problem-solving skills, and can thrive in a fast-paced environment.

Responsibilities

  • Provide legal advice and guidance to clients on employment law matters.
  • Conduct legal research and analysis.
  • Draft and review legal documents, including contracts, policies, and agreements.
  • Represent clients in negotiations and courtroom proceedings.
  • Conduct workplace investigations.
  • Stay up-to-date on changes in employment laws and regulations.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to develop case strategies.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of litigation experience defending federal and state wage and hour cases, including collective and class actions.
  • Experience handling investigations before the U.S. Department of Labor, the California Department of Industrial Relations, the California Division of Labor Standards Enforcement, EEOC and other state and local human rights agencies.
  • Experience appearing before the National Labor Relations Board regarding matters related to union organizing, collective bargaining, unfair labor practices, union elections, and arbitrations.
  • Experience handling employment litigation in federal and state court.
  • JD from an ABA accredited law school.
  • Admitted to practice in California.
